Here would like to hear about the problems with plastic parts of Cessna airplanes.
For some reason, what we get in our hands is all cracked, heavy, literally falls apart in our hands.
Recently such rear interior panels were sent to me from Austria. They arrived in a huge box. One panel was already broken in half, and there were many splinters inside. In a gentle attempt to lift it, it broke in two again. The whole thing was covered with numerous cracks. Nevertheless, our experts managed to scan this horror. We have milled the dies and can produce these panels from a strong and lightweight fiberglass epoxy that is unafraid of age, ultraviolet radiation and does not support combustion.

RV-7 main fairing - about 900 g.
RV-10 main fairing - 1830 g.
RV-10 nose fairing - 1450 g.
With nuts terminated.
I apologize for the use of the SI system.
